Beau Provence Costs & Pricing
At Beau Provence, the monthly costs for accommodations reflect a commitment to providing high-quality care and amenities. The semi-private room is priced at $4,550, which is slightly above the St. Tammany Parish average of $4,324 and significantly higher than the state average of $3,598. For those seeking more privacy, the one-bedroom option comes in at $5,550, notably exceeding both the local rate of $3,903 and Louisiana's state average of $3,413. While these rates position Beau Provence on the higher end of the spectrum compared to regional counterparts, they correspond to enhanced services and a nurturing environment that many residents find invaluable.

Review
Finding the right assisted living and memory care facility for a loved one is often a daunting task, fraught with concerns and expectations. One community that has repeatedly drawn positive feedback is The Peristyle at Beau West, which was formerly known as Beau Provence. Families have expressed high praise for the overall move-in experience, highlighting that the transition into this new environment has been accompanied by professionalism and compassion from the staff. Many reviewers noted how the staff at Beau West not only meet but exceed expectations with their caring demeanor and dedication, creating a welcoming atmosphere for residents.
The physical environment of Beau West is another aspect frequently commended by families. The community boasts a beautiful setting characterized by sunny, spacious interiors with thoughtful decorations. Common areas are spacious and inviting, complete with large TVs for resident entertainment, while beautifully maintained courtyards provide outdoor spaces for relaxation. Residents have moved into various accommodations ranging from studios to shared rooms; many have expressed satisfaction with their living spaces, noting amenities like walk-in closets and bright windows — contributing to an overall sense of comfort and homeliness.
Activities play a vital role in enhancing the quality of life for residents at Beau West. According to reviews, there is no shortage of engagement opportunities throughout the day, whether through art crafts or social events like Bingo games. Family members appreciate that their loved ones are not just receiving basic care but are actively engaged in various activities that promote mental stimulation and social interaction. Additionally, residents enjoy delightful touches such as free ice cream available anytime—a particular hit among young visitors eager to spend time with grandparents.
Despite the overwhelmingly positive reviews regarding staff attentiveness and community atmosphere, some concerns were raised about staffing levels in certain areas. A few families pointed out that short-staffing could sometimes hinder personalized care delivery; however, they generally acknowledged feeling confident about their loved ones’ well-being due to dedicated caregivers' consistent presence. Some families also expressed initial worries about how memory care services were organized within the facility yet felt reassured after seeing how positively residents interacted with each other in such an integrated setting.
The location of The Peristyle at Beau West adds another layer of desirability—it sits across a picturesque bridge leading out into Mandeville's more rural surroundings—making it appealing both for current residents and family members who wish to visit regularly without having to navigate busy urban centers like New Orleans every time they want to check on their loved ones. Many reviewers commented on how beautiful this area is; some even stated they would consider moving there themselves if circumstances allowed.
Overall, The Peristyle at Beau West has carved out a reputation as an excellent choice for assisted living and memory care among countless glowing testimonials from families who trust it with their loved ones’ well-being. Many emphasize their gratitude toward compassionate staff members who facilitate both enjoyable everyday experiences and essential support tailored to individual resident needs—confirming that this community delivers on its promise of providing safety, comfort, dignity—not just through physical environments but also via deeply-rooted human connections fostered among caregivers and residents alike.

The transition from assisted living to skilled nursing care is often prompted by complex medical needs that assisted living cannot meet, with key indicators including frequent health declines, increased falls, severe memory issues, and caregiver burnout. Families should recognize these signs early to discuss options with healthcare providers and prepare for the emotional and logistical aspects of moving to a facility that offers comprehensive medical support.
Dementia is characterized by cognitive decline, with nutrition playing a vital role in brain health; while no specific diet can prevent or reverse it, a nutrient-dense diet rich in antioxidants and healthy fats may support cognitive function. The MIND diet, which emphasizes beneficial foods and limits processed items, along with proper hydration and individualized meal strategies, can enhance the well-being of dementia patients.
Dementia affects memory and cognitive function in older adults, presenting challenges for caregivers due to behavioral changes such as confusion and mood swings. Compassionate, person-centered care that considers individual history and preferences, along with effective communication and environmental modifications, is essential for supporting both patients and their caregivers.
